    I just went to Downeast Toyota Dealer (1 hour drive away from my home) to test drive Prius Prime. They had two Advanced and one Premium on their lot. I test drove the Premium model with sticker price of $30,133. I liked the way it drove, feel and handling was very good, though I was not able to test the EV mode for the battery was not charged. I was not so thrilled with the large LED and all the touch screen control may take some getting use to. I don't like leather seat but the feeling of Softex was OK, though I do think I prefer cloth cover if I had a choice. One thing I disliked was the white accent on the steering wheel and front console. After the test drive we sat and worked some numbers. In the end, they game me matching price on the lowest quote from a dealer in Boston.

    Here is the final numbers I got.
    Prius Prime Premium base price: $28,800
    All Weather Floor Liners/Cargo Tray: $248
    Door Edge Guards: $125
    Rear Bumper Applique: $75
    Delivery Processing and Handling Fee: $885
    MSRP TOTAL: $30,133

    Sales Price $27,524
    State Sales Tax on NET TRADE DIFF $976
    Document Fees $225
    State Title Fee $33
    State Arbitration Fee $1
    less Factory Incentive -$3,125
    TOTAL: $25,634

    After federal tax credit of $4500, the total cost would be $21,134. That's $8,999 off from MSRP. I couldn't refuse the deal. I singed and the deal was closed. I am now proud owner of Prius Prime Premium. :LOL::LOL::LOL:
